On one side, when emitting 3DSTATE_SF, VertexSubPixelPrecisionSelect is used to select between 8 bit subpixel precision (value 0) or 4 bit subpixel precision (value 1). As this value is not set, means it is taking the value 0, so 8 bit are used. On the other side, in the Vulkan CTS tests, if the reference rasterizer, which uses 8 bit precision, as it is used to check what should be the expected value for the tests, is changed to use 4 bit as ANV was advertising so far, some of the tests will fail. So it seems ANV is actually using 8 bits. v2: explicitly set 3DSTATE_SF::VertexSubPixelPrecisionSelect (Jason) v3: use _8Bit definition as value (Jason) v4: (by Jason) anv: Explicitly set 3DSTATE_CLIP::VertexSubPixelPrecisionSelect This field was added on gen8 even though there's an identically defined one in 3DSTATE_SF.
